Mavlink osd arduino download

After all the community mods, we reengineered the osd so every useable pin was easy available. Program minimosd using arduino without ftdi cable one great feature that we should add to fpv would be flight data on the screen display osd. Its main components are an atmega328p 8 bit microcontroller with an arduino bootloder, and a max7456 monochrome onscreen display. No more heating problems when using this osd board. I booted into windows, downloaded the arducam osd config 2. This means no more heating problems when using the mavlink osd board.

Mavlink protocol doesnt send any useful information without requesting it. The micro osd is a micro arduinobased onscreen display board. Its main components are an atmega328p 8 bit microcontroller with an arduino bootloader, and a max7456 monochrome onscreen display. Lhi micro minimosd minim osd mini osd w kv team mod for naze32 all the same features as the orignal, but less the half the size no dcdc convert.

This article is about building a bidirectional mavlink wifi telemetry module for the pixhawk flight controller using an esp8266 module with the mavesp8266 firmware. Custom installation guide shikoftherascarabosd wiki github. It must be used with two power sources, 5v from flight controller and 12v from the. Osd is an arduino based project and it is fully compatible with original minimosd. The minim osd was designed and programmed by sandro benigno and jani hirvinen. Mavlink and arduino this is a working example of professional usage mavlink protocol in the arduino environment. Mavlinkosd supported 3drobotics original minimosdextra rushosddevelopment minoposd mwosd firmware. Click read from osd first before you flash anything, this step is crucial.

This post will be dedicated to explain a really simple but very effective method to make the rctimer minimosd run on 5v for both the digital and analog side of the board. But when i go online to configure i see so many different explanations, configurations and needed download that honestly i called it a night yesterday. Hitting reset button before flashingi see the board does reset on its own when i attempt to flash as well. If you are using python3 you will need to install the pip3 package manager. Uavcan leds on the canbus are also supported see uavcan setup. File open arduinomavlinkidecompatibilityupdates\arduinomavlink\o open the fixes i made should retain backwards compatibility with older versions of the arduino idetested with 1. The aim is to send custom waypoints via mavlink from the arduino to the telem2 port of the pixhawk. This tutorial will force you to get it into your head and demystify on what it is, how it.

Dec 01, 2016 hi guys, i try to establish a connection between my pixhawk arducopter v3. The micro minim osd was engineered to bring users a very powerful osd that will fit on very small models, perfect for the fpv. This firmware can also be flashed to other esp8266 based modules and the modules can also be. Mavlink is a very lightweight, headeronly message library for communication between drones andor ground control stations. My osd came from amazon and the pcb had 201026 on the back, for what its worth. Mavlink osd is an arduino based project and it is fully compatible with original 3dr minimosd. Minim osd quick installation guide copter documentation. Program minimosd using arduino without ftdi cable oscar.

If you are interested on the protocol itself, you can read the fantastic post by pedro alburquerque. Minim osd quick installation guide rover documentation. Mavlink micro air vehicle message marshalling library. Establishing mavlinkconnection between arduino and. Mavlink osd supported 3drobotics original minimosdextra rush osd development minoposd mwosd firmware. Both sides of the minimosd need to be powered during a character set updating. Mavlink osd with switching dcdc stepdown powersupply to maximize efficiency on power system. Mavlinkosd with switching dcdc stepdown powersupply to maximize efficiency on power system. Requires a lot of time to understand everything at all. This board can be used for crius aiop arduflyer ardupilotmega. If you see some unexpected behavior, you may want to use a supported browser instead. After install the new arducam osd config tool remember that you need to update the character set.

Atmega328p and arduino download programming max7456 single color display ftdi compatible pins. Hi guys, i try to establish a connection between my pixhawk arducopter v3. Board is well done except soldering of pin headers. By programming the minimosd, not only you get more accurate data on the screen, you can also select, edit what kind of data you want to have on the screen. Mavlink osd is outfitted with a switching dcdc stepdown power supply to maximize efficiency on the power system. This board can be used for crius aiop and arduflyer ardupilotmega. It reads all the mavlink data in the apm telemetry stream and overlays it on the video stream if youre using an onboard camera and wireless video transmitter. Mavlinkosd is outfitted with a switching dcdc stepdown power supply to maximize efficiency on the power system. Discussion minimosd failed to talk to bootloader fpv equipment. I also have this board, labeled mavlinkosd on the back and v2. This means no more heating problems when using the mavlinkosd board.

Adding wifi telemetry to the pixhawk flight controller. Minimosd apm acm support mavlink ardupilot mega osd. Mavlinkosd compatible with original mini osd atmega328p. Max7456s internal memory is really picky about voltage level. People have been scared of it since this concept came out. Configure your osd settingsmenusitems, be sure to select the right pal or ntsc, then click save current tab to osd, i clicked twice though. Mavlinkosd is an arduino based project and it is fully compatible with original minimosd. The minimosd was engineered to bring users a very powerfull osd at a unreal cost. Micro hkpilot osd mavlink compatible micro onscreen display. Open arduino ide and configure arduino boardprocessorcom port. This post will be focused on my experience and practical use of mavlink protocol on an onboard arduino nano with atmega328 that communicates with a pixhawk flight controller a clone one. External leds an external led or led display can be added by connecting it to the autopilots i2c port or, in 4. This is a mini arduino based onscreen display board. Under the mac os i couldnt connect, upload, read or write to the board with the arduino ide no matter what i tried.

Again, hello all hobbyists, experts and wannabes like me yesterday is received finally my micro minimosd. Osd with switching dcdc stepdown powersupply to maximize efficiency on power system. Download the osd firmware mw osd and the arduino software. Mavlinkosd is an arduino based project and it is fully compatible with original 3dr minimosd. The micro minimosd is the next evolution of minimization. Oct, 2012 after install the new arducam osd config tool remember that you need to update the character set. The newer pixracer flight controller has a builtin connector for esp01 wifi modules, which can be flashed with the mavesp8266 firmware. Lhi micro minimosd minim osd mini osd w kv team mod. Mavlink tutorial for absolute dummies part i what the hell is mavlink. In the examples below you can see working requests. Nov 01, 20 this post will be dedicated to explain a really simple but very effective method to make the rctimer minimosd run on 5v for both the digital and analog side of the board. This firmware can also be flashed to other esp8266 based modules. More information of this firmware server and its content, please take a look at. Alternatively, enter the following parameters and save.

Mwosd is a multipurpose open source osd software solution for use primarily with uavs and with support for traditional gps based osd functionality and also significantly enhanced direct support for a number of popular uav flight controllers. Mavlink and arduino by juan pedro lopez this is not a post on the details of mavlink serial protocol. It can be used with two power sources, 5v from flight controller and 12v from the camera system or just one 5v source by bridging the solder pads. Micro minim osd for racing f3 naze32 flight controller rc. Atmega328p with arduino bootloader max7456 monochrome on screen display pad for an ana log or digital pwm rssi signal pad for the connection of a current sensor dimensions. It has all the same features as its larger counterpart except for the dc to dc converter but in a tiny 15 x 15mm size. The minim osd on screen display is a small circuit board that pulls telemetry data from your apm or pixhawk flight controller and overlays it onto your fpv video stream. After scrolling over the internet and finding very less usefull stuffs about how to retrieve datas from pixhawk to arduino board, i decided about writing a arduino library for this. The micro osd is a micro arduino based onscreen display board. Some other very important information about the rctimer minimosd can be found at this rcgroups topic. Mavlink osd with switching dcdc stepdown power supply to maximize efficiency on power system.

This is useful if youre flying in first person view fpv mode or dont want to use a laptop at the field to see your telemetry data in the mission planner. Mavlink installation shikoftherascarabosd wiki github. Connect the osd to the ftdi adapter observing the pinout diagram, and that to the pc. Micro minim osd for racing f3 naze32 flight controller rc drone satish verified owner november 27, 2018 probably the most widely used osd with all features in a small package. Eine pdf version dieses tutorials steht unter als download. It must be used with two power sources, 5v from flight controller and 12v from the camera system. It consists primarily of messageset specifications for different systems dialects defined in xml files, and python tools that convert these into appropriate. This is the first video of the minim osd micro playlist, and first we will be flashing new mw osd firmware to it since that is the very first step. Atmega328p mit arduino bootloader max7456 monochrome bildschirmanzeige 15x15mm gro.

Now i got some questions concerning the communication. Then you may flash the latest firmware, then flash the latest charset that comes with your config tool. Download the arduino flavor that matches your system. This board can be used for aiop arduflyer ardupilotmega. Mavlinkosd with switching dcdc stepdown power supply to maximize efficiency on power system. Mavlink minim osd for apm or pixhawk flight controllers. This post will be focused on my experience and practical use of mavlink protocol on an onboard arduino nano with atmega328 that communicates with a pixhawk flight.